Mini Biography

Over his 40-year career as you of Hollywood’s veteran character actors, Robert Webber generally marked his spot by playing all sorts of tasks and had not been stereotyped into playing just one single sort of character. Occasionally he even surely got to play a respected role (discover Hysteria (1965)). Webber 1st began in little stage shows and some Broadway performs and offered a stint in the military before he got the part of Juror 12 in 12 Angry Males (1957). He was also known for several war movies, playing Lee Marvin’s general in The Dirty Dozen (1967) or as real-life Admiral Frank J. Fletcher in Midway (1976). Webber’s additional best known films are the Great White Wish (1970), Revenge from the Red Panther (1978), 10 (1979) (as composer Dudley Moore’s lyricist partner), Personal Benjamin (1980), Crazy Geese II (1985) and co-starring with Richard Dreyfuss and Barbra Streisand as prosecutor Francis McMillian in Nut products (1987). In 1989 he passed away of Lou Gehrig’s disease (amyotrophic lateral sclerosis) in Malibu, California, soon after completing the 1988 Television production Something EXISTS (1988). He bore a resemblance to personality acting professional Kevin McCarthy.
